Rescue and care

We will improve animal welfare outcomes for animals in our care

Core services

  • Provide specialist support from vets and behaviourists
  • Offer reactive animal rescue services
  • Deliver targeted prevention support
  • Investigate animal welfare offences
  • Disrupt criminal animal-abuse activities
  • Prosecute animal welfare offenders
  • Provide welfare treatment, rehabilitation and care
  • Rehome and release animals
  • Deliver expert training to improve our operations
  • Train and work with partners in animal rescue and care

Objectives

  • Maximising impact for animals
  • Sector-leading facilities and care
  • Advancing legal powers for inspectors

Change activity

  • The Animal Journey programme improves the journey of animals in our care by enabling timely, evidence-based decisions that prioritise wellbeing, reduce length of stay, and deliver the best possible outcomes.
  • The Investigations and Prosecutions Operating Model streamlines end-to-end investigations to deliver a more efficient and cost-effective process that improves outcomes, reduces organisational risk, and enhances welfare for case animals.
  • Delivering changes to our estate, including building a new site in the North of England and delivering alternative service provision in the South.
  • Animal 360 is a transformation programme replacing ageing systems with modern, cloud-based platforms, with the goal of strengthening welfare oversight and improving long-term outcomes.

Advocacy and Prevention

We will change behaviours towards animals and improve the lives of farmed animals

Core services

  • Empower people to improve animal welfare
  • Implement our Food and Farming Strategy
  • Develop farmed animal welfare standards, used by RSPCA Assured and other organisations in the UK and internationally, to drive improvements to farmed animal welfare
  • Influence organisations to enhance animal welfare considerations in their operating model
  • RSPCA Standards development and RSPCA Assured compliance
  • Share our expertise and knowledge internationally, promoting the development of animal welfare standards, guidance, regulation, and legislation

Objectives

  • Leading behaviour and policy change
  • Embedding animal welfare in education
  • Preventing harm through early support
  • Increasing the number of farmed animals on the RSPCA Assured scheme
  • Increasing assessment capability
  • Implementing a tangible commercial framework
  • Improving member and partner experience

Change activity

The Animal Welfare Evidence Centre will strengthen understanding of the factors shaping animal welfare, enhancing how we and the wider sector can design and deliver effective interventions. It will strengthen sector effectiveness in preventing cruelty and neglect, deepen insight into public, media and political attitudes to drive cultural change, and apply a systemic lens to highlight the links between animal welfare, social issues and environmental sustainability.
